]> git.ipfire.org Git - thirdparty/lxc.git/commitdiff
init: unnest interrupt_handler
authorRichard Weinberger <richard@nod.at>
Tue, 16 Apr 2013 21:48:15 +0000 (23:48 +0200)
committerStéphane Graber <stgraber@ubuntu.com>
Wed, 17 Apr 2013 16:20:31 +0000 (18:20 +0200)
There is no need to use nested functions voodoo.

Signed-off-by: Richard Weinberger <richard@nod.at>
Acked-by: Serge E. Hallyn <serge.hallyn@ubuntu.com>
src/lxc/lxc_init.c

index c83c2f18bd8e1f674c75def521bd5370bea35716..e4c9a32deece3308f8e2f95d5627ae539c277c9f 100644 (file)
@@ -49,15 +49,14 @@ static struct option options[] = {
 
 static int was_interrupted = 0;
 
-int main(int argc, char *argv[])
+static void interrupt_handler(int sig)
 {
+       if (!was_interrupted)
+               was_interrupted = sig;
+}
 
-       void interrupt_handler(int sig)
-       {
-               if (!was_interrupted)
-                       was_interrupted = sig;
-       }
-
+int main(int argc, char *argv[])
+{
        pid_t pid;
        int nbargs = 0;
        int err = -1;